构建安全可靠的私人VPN,从零开始的网络隐私保护指南

vpn下载 2026-03-26 14:48:27 8 0

在当今高度互联的数字世界中,网络安全和个人隐私已成为每个互联网用户必须重视的问题,无论是远程办公、访问境外资源,还是避免公共Wi-Fi带来的数据泄露风险,建立一个属于自己的私人VPN(虚拟私人网络)正变得越来越重要,作为一名资深网络工程师,我将为你详细讲解如何从零开始搭建一个安全、稳定且可自定义的私人VPN服务,帮助你掌控自己的网络环境。

明确你的需求是关键,私人VPN的核心价值在于加密通信、隐藏真实IP地址以及绕过地理限制,你需要考虑使用场景——例如家庭网络共享、移动设备接入或企业内网扩展,常见的部署方式包括使用树莓派等低成本硬件搭建本地服务器,或者租用云服务器(如阿里云、AWS、DigitalOcean)运行开源软件,本文以云服务器为例,步骤清晰、易于复现。

第一步:选择并配置服务器,推荐使用Linux发行版(如Ubuntu 20.04 LTS),因为它稳定、社区支持丰富,购买云服务器后,通过SSH登录,并执行系统更新命令:sudo apt update && sudo apt upgrade,确保防火墙规则开放必要的端口(如OpenVPN默认的UDP 1194或WireGuard的UDP 51820),同时启用fail2ban防止暴力破解攻击。

第二步:安装和配置VPN协议,目前主流方案有OpenVPN和WireGuard,OpenVPN成熟稳定,适合初学者;WireGuard则性能更优、代码简洁,但配置稍复杂,以WireGuard为例,先安装:sudo apt install wireguard,随后生成密钥对(wg genkey),创建配置文件(如 /etc/wireguard/wg0.conf),设置监听接口、允许的客户端IP段及预共享密钥,关键一步是启用IP转发和NAT规则,使客户端能访问外网:

echo "net.ipv4.ip_forward = 1" >> /etc/sysctl.conf
sysctl -p
iptables -t nat -A POSTROUTING -s 10.0.0.0/24 -o eth0 -j MASQUERADE

第三步:分发客户端配置,为每个设备生成独立的私钥和公钥,并写入客户端配置文件(包含服务器IP、端口、公钥等),Windows、macOS、Android、iOS均支持WireGuard官方客户端,操作直观,建议启用DNS解析(如Cloudflare的1.1.1.1)增强隐私。

第四步:测试与优化,连接后使用 pingcurl ifconfig.me 验证IP是否隐藏,用Speedtest测试延迟,若发现速度慢,可尝试调整MTU值(如设置为1420)或更换服务器地理位置,定期备份配置文件,并设置自动重启脚本提升可用性。

安全性不可忽视,启用双因素认证(如Google Authenticator)、定期轮换密钥、禁用root直接登录、使用Fail2Ban监控异常行为,遵守当地法律法规,仅用于合法用途。

搭建私人VPN不仅是技术实践,更是对数字主权的捍卫,它让你摆脱第三方服务商的审查与数据收集,真正实现“我的网络我做主”,尽管初期可能遇到配置问题,但一旦成功,你将获得前所未有的自由与安心,现在就开始动手吧——你的隐私,值得被认真守护。

构建安全可靠的私人VPN,从零开始的网络隐私保护指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!